Typically it is recommended for hair loss suffering men to use Propecia (finasteride) first to see how it works for them. Only if it is ineffective in treating baldness after a year or so of use, do physicians typically recommend moving to the more potent Avodart (dutasteride), which has not yet been FDA approved as a hair loss treatment. Though a temporary hair shedding can occur from taking Propecia during the first couple months, hair loss is not a side effect of Propecia. If you are still losing hair 14 months after taking Propecia, you may just not be a responder to the medication. You may want to consider speaking to a hair restoration physician about... Propecia (finasteride) should not be used by pregnant women with hair loss or even touched since it can be harmful to the fetus. Some dermatologists will prescribe Propecia to women if there is no chance or desire of pregnancy while on Propecia. Propecia has other side effects, some that.. Many leading hair restoration physicians will prescribe 1/4 Proscar pill over Propecia because it's less expensive. Whereas paying for Propecia costs as much as $80 monthly, Proscar is a fraction of the cost...
